EBay’s New ‘See It On’ App Let’s You Virtually Try On Sunnies: Could this be the future of shopping? EBay’s new “See It On’ “augmented reality feature” lets users with the iPhone 4 virtually try on sunglasses. For now the app is limited to certain styles of sunglasses but eBay has plans to expand the feature to include more designs in the future. {WWD subscription required}

Baby Gaultier: Gaultier is launching a line for little ones–really little ones, aged new born to two–called Gaultier Bebe. The collection will include knitted dungarees, sailor shirts and bodysuits in Gaultier’s signature red, white and blue. Perfect for the baby who has everything. {Vogue UK}
